Re: Match Coverage - Your Thoughts

in answer to the question of whether we could have the same player type facility as Morecambe with all the footage etc, I would imagine there's a big no in there somewhere. As the FL own the rights to broadcasts you would need to be tied into some sort of FL deal - and that's what the player is. If you notice all these other club websites are identikit sites with just the content and colouring changed to suit. Stanley have never been interested in that probably because you have to waiver a lot of the advertising revenue from it and have little or no control over its' content beyond news. That was the story in 2006 when we got promoted and I can't see that it would have changed much
